Four Portraits of North American Indians; verso: sketch of brave riding a horse and shooting a bow and arrow
Object Number:
1941.1209
Date:
1859
Medium:
Oil on gray marbleized prepared heavy textured paper
Dimensions:
Sheet: 14 × 19 in. (35.6 × 48.3 cm)
Mat: 19 1/2 × 24 3/4 in. (49.5 × 62.9 cm)
Marks:
Signed: at lower right: "A. Bierstadt."
Inscriptions:
Signed at lower right in oil: "ABierstadt"; sitters identified from left to right: "Pangwetiekig[?] / Fish Enler [?]"; "Kaniac"; "Barbage"
Description:
Half figures
Credit Line:
Gift of Miss Adelaide Milton de Groot
Provenance:
Cornelius Michaelson, New York City; Rains Galleries, NYC, 1935; Adelaide Milton de Groot Collection, NYC
